cancelling a plug-in may leave dangling images around

Cancelling the warp plugin sometimes leaves the temporary images created to hold the displacement maps laying around.

I'm afraid we can not easily do something about this problem with the current design of plug-ins in the gimp. The plug-in would need to register a quit function that aborts the running calculation, then cleans up. Since Gimp gives us only 10 ms before it kills the plug-in after sending quit through the pipe, it would be very difficult to implement this properly.
